Dealers pointed to the shift of the Russian car business towards localization

Major: in 2026, brands with localization will gain an advantage in the car market

After the changes related to recycling, the economic model of the automotive business in Russia is shifting towards localization. Many market players see the need to organize the assembly of machines in the country, said Alexander Nikolaev, Deputy director of the Major sales department.

According to the expert, at the moment, more than 50 car models of almost 20 different brands are already being produced in Russia.

"For most players, the organization of assembly production in Russia has moved from the category of strategic perspective to the category of practical necessity in order to maintain price competitiveness. We, as dealers, see this shift using the example of the structure of our supplies and negotiations with manufacturers," the Autostat analytical agency quoted Nikolaev as saying on January 15.

In turn, Roman Slutsky, CEO of Alarm-Motors Group, is confident that almost all major brands in the Russian car market will continue to rebuild their business on a local assembly model. He expects that by the second half of 2026, most of the local production facilities will gradually reach operating capacity and steadily fill the market with new cars.

As Sergey Tselikov, director of Autostat, said the day before, sales of Chinese-built cars in Russia decreased by 38% in 2025, with a total of 489,000 such cars sold. At the same time, sales of Russian-built cars in 2025 increased by 8%, while the overall car market declined. So, during the year, 701.7 thousand new cars were sold in the Russian Federation, rolled off Russian assembly lines. Their market share has grown to 52.9%.
